Output 859865894c88e9139035d8a0f4db2483e5d83377372fcbe42636d651372ff63d:1

value
28629283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 683f11bfbf1603c0de12835ff0d5c0e25cb5c31a OP_EQUAL
address
3BCDkdPJ3f3HuzWysNqpkioxVEsiENWtmq
transaction
859865894c88e9139035d8a0f4db2483e5d83377372fcbe42636d651372ff63d
spent
true